Default New bulbs

So I decided to remove my horridly blue fog bulbs and place some new 4300k bulbs in their place, Heres some pics.





Both fogs and head lights on.

Inside view of both lights on.


Camera wouldn't focus for it'* life and it just sucks in general and they don't glare as much as the pictures do as it'* just a cheap camera but overall I like the look.

I don't really notice any yellow in them quite yet. They are still brand new so anything can happen in the next few weeks. 4300k is "supposed" to be the brightest whitest color temp. Though having 55watt low beams makes it hard to match the colors temps and yes they are HID'*.

The ballasts are ddm tuning units and they are a great product, I haven't had one hiccup in almost two years. The bulbs for the fogs and lows are just ebay bulbs that are also a great product. My first set of bulbs from ddm tuning on the 55watt lows turned purple on me so I just got some cheapies but damn they are great.
